add obs control panel

This commit is contained in:
2025-05-10 15:32:39 +02:00
parent 19cea47b90
commit e99b31b706
8 changed files with 667 additions and 9 deletions

View File

@@ -9,7 +9,7 @@ import { Swords } from 'lucide-react'
import { useParams } from 'next/navigation'
import { type ComponentPropsWithoutRef, useEffect, useState } from 'react'
function getPlayerData(
export function getPlayerData(
playerLeaderboardEntry: LeaderboardEntry,
games: SelectGames[]
) {
@@ -256,17 +256,14 @@ function PlayerInfo({
isReverse && 'border-r'
)}
>
<div className='flex items-center'>
<div className='ml-0.5 font-bold text-emerald-400'>
{playerData.wins}W
</div>
<div className='ml-0.5 font-bold text-emerald-400'>
{playerData.wins}W
</div>
|
<div className='flex items-center'>
<div className='ml-0.5 font-bold text-rose-400'>
{playerData.losses}L
</div>
<div className='ml-0.5 font-bold text-rose-400'>
{playerData.losses}L
</div>
<div className='ml-0.5 '>({playerData.winRate}%)</div>
</div>
{isInBattle && (
<div